Salesforce Technical Lead (Onsite) Windsor CT USA
Job Summary
We are looking for an experienced and hands-on Salesforce Technical Lead to join our onsite team in the United States. The ideal candidate will serve as the primary technical leader for Salesforce initiatives working closely with business stakeholders client teams and offshore development units. You will be responsible for defining solution architecture guiding technical delivery and ensuring high-quality scalable Salesforce implementations aligned with enterprise goals.
This is a client-facing onsite leadership role requiring strong communication problem-solving and coordination skills alongside deep expertise in Apex Lightning Web Components (LWC) Aura and Salesforce platform features.
Key Responsibilities
- Act as the onsite technical lead for Salesforce projects partnering client teams to define design and deliver robust solutions.
- Collaborate with offshore Salesforce teams to ensure seamless coordination quality and delivery timelines.
- Own solution architecture and technical design ensuring alignment with business objectives and Salesforce best practices.
- Conduct technical workshops requirement walkthroughs and code reviews with both onsite and offshore teams.
- Design and implement scalable solutions using Apex LWC Aura Components Flows and Process Builder.
- Manage DevOps and CI/CD pipelines in collaboration with platform engineering and deployment teams.
- Ensure adherence to security performance and compliance standards within Salesforce environments.
- Lead troubleshooting efforts and provide technical oversight for complex production issues.
- Stay updated with the Salesforce roadmap and proactively recommend innovations to enhance business value.
Required Skills and Qualifications
- 10 years of overall IT experience with at least 7 years in Salesforce development and architecture.
- Proven experience leading Salesforce development teams across onsite-offshore models.
- Deep technical expertise in Apex Aura and Lightning Web Components (LWC).
- Strong understanding of Salesforce core platform features Flows Triggers Validation Rules and Custom Metadata.
- Hands-on experience setting up and managing CI/CD pipelines using tools like Gearset Copado Jenkins or similar.
- Proficiency with Salesforce DX Git and multi-environment strategy.
- Strong grasp of Salesforce security performance optimization and scalable architecture patterns.
- Salesforce Platform Developer I & II certifications required; Application or System Architect certifications preferred.
- Excellent client communication presentation and stakeholder management skills.
Nice to Have
- Experience with Sales Cloud Service Cloud or Experience Cloud.
- Familiarity with Agile/Scrum methodologies.
- Knowledge of integration tools and middleware platforms (REST/SOAP APIs Mulesoft etc.).
- Experience with effort estimation sprint planning and release management in distributed teams.
